Transaction 41a5ae794537840233c36bb46559dbec4576b64e9d42ee83b1fb7d68e6bb1424
2 Input
2 Outputs
- 41a5ae794537840233c36bb46559dbec4576b64e9d42ee83b1fb7d68e6bb1424:0
- 41a5ae794537840233c36bb46559dbec4576b64e9d42ee83b1fb7d68e6bb1424:1
value 150050000
address 1CoQMGQrWJaYcrniLUQdKpYGBxWqcyBoJZ
value 949346
address 153xhQukk6hySctk1Aj7s3e5HMAAY7mVDb